Hi all. I am a very recent owner of a SLK 55 and bought the car with a few problems which I would greatly appreciate some advice about. I do not have much access to non-genuine parts for the car here in South Africa.

1. I have a leak from the radiator on one of the side plastic tanks and am looking for a replacement but am hoping other models are compatible but can't seem to cross reference anywhere? Are there any other models which have the same one or if you can repair them?
2. My steering pump is faulty as there is no pressure while parked but works as soon as I am driving and is whining as well when turning. It isn't leaking from tank and has enough fluid. Am not sure if its repairable or cheaper to replace? Auto store says there are 2 different ones available, 16mm and 19mm inlet which I am not sure about either? Also can't seem to figure out which others are compatible.
3. I have a P0410 secondary air injection fault code. Generally do the pumps or one-way check valves fail?

A well fitted radiator shop should be able to repair your radiator. The plastic tanks can be replaced and the gasket that seals it to the aluminum core is replaced at the same time. They should also clean out any crud that has accumulated in the radiator.

With your vehicle VIN we can look up which power steering pump your car was built with.

Secondary air pumps do wear out. Look on eBay for companies that rebuild your original air pump.
